This PR makes the Lanternleaf static site builder rebuild only pages whose content hash or template dependency changed, cutting full-site rebuilds from minutes to seconds. Dependency tracking is conservative: ambiguous edges trigger a full rebuild. For the sync discussion, the relevant tuning constants are listed below.

tuning table, kawep-tawif:
CAPS = {
    "olidor": 80,
    "belion": 7,
    "quenys": 225,
    "druox": 839,
    "fraath": 482,
}

While investigating the Skerry gateway's websocket reconnect bug (clients drop and never re-establish after idle timeout), the credentials vault locked itself following repeated token refresh failures. The reconnect fix is ready to merge, but we can't deploy until the vault is unsealed to rotate the gateway certificates. New team members: this lockout is expected behavior after five failed refreshes, not part of the bug. Unseal using the standard console flow with the recovery passphrase provided below.

unlock words, baweg-bafop: raleth-zoriel-kelix-tammir-quenmir-zorys-eliix-zorox-istion

Clock skew on Fernwick build agents breaks artifact signing. If builds fail with TIMESTAMP_DRIFT, check agent offset via the Chronel dashboard; anything over 400ms needs an NTP resync. Drain the agent first, resync, then re-enroll. Do not bulk-resync during a release window. To query Chronel's skew report endpoint directly, authenticate with the key below.

service key, bagap-tawif: vxb15-zl4UgnDSY8s10vM

**CI note: proctoring-queue suite flaking on the nightly runner**

Heads up — the Obrant proctoring-queue integration tests keep timing out on nightly because the mock invigilator service starts slower on cold runners. Re-running usually clears it; don't file tickets for single failures. If it fails twice in a row, escalate to the queue team and quote the trace token printed below.

build token for kahap-kagef: htk21_72c3f5c849032e1954b31